May he rest in peace, but JFK was an idealist who wouldn't have seen completed most of his goals had he lived to see them through. He didn't have the political connections or know-how to really do it.
It took LBJ with his Senate connections and the Great Society programs to do most of what JFK wanted to do. Domestically, LBJ was a phenomenal president.
